Block Summary

Block Height
668042
Block Hash
e0df7d82d0bcc912d3755a9d2a47330b09e8dac9190e2b54eeb849bc87b13f45
Block Size
3,761 bytes
Block Weight
14,936 bytes
Timestamp
4 years ago (2020-08-11 02:09:04)
Block Reward
4.01 QTUM
Difficulty
2393010.18053763
Merkle Root
f8508e245272279f66ba3cd521555ce72b1e3dab01523e86acf35fb5983266c0
Transactions
3
Transactions
Coinbase Input
Empty Output
OP_RETURN Output